The official social networks of the Copa América 2019 created a “fan cup” called La Copa de los Hinchas as a preview of the continental tournament that will take place in Brazil later this year and Peru is currently leading its group, followed by the host country.
So far, the “Blanquirroja” has three points and ranks first for the highest percentage of votes in the group A.
This cup consists of virtual matches where fans enter to vote to express who their favorite team is. “In the debut of Peru against Venezuela, the team considered to have the most fans in the world won with 81% over 19%”, reported América TV.
In another match for Group A, Brazilian fans were superior to those in Bolivia by 71% over 29%.
For Group B, Argentina and Paraguay are the leaders; while for Group C the winners were Chile and Uruguay.
